Quick Summary
rFactor 2 is a simulation-focused racing title that aims for realism above all else. It combines high-fidelity visuals, deep customization options, and a richly detailed audioscape to produce an immersive driving experience suitable for both casual laps and serious endurance events.
Notable Features
- Active, ongoing development with frequent updates and new additions
- Broad community support that lets players add cars, tracks, and tweak nearly every game element
- Full day-to-night transitions and dynamic weather systems that affect driving conditions
- Capability to run full 24-hour endurance races for authentic long-distance events
- Multiplayer and single-player modes allowing competition against AI or human opponents
- Support for driver changes in multiplayer endurance sessions
- Immersive sound design that enhances the sense of being behind the wheel
- Extensive in-game customization options to tailor performance and appearance
- High-quality graphics that contribute to realistic visuals and detail
- A trial/demo option available for testing the game before purchase
Game Modes and Realism
The simulation leans heavily into realism: tracks and cars respond to changing light and weather, and endurance formats (including round-the-clock events) are supported to mirror real-world motorsport. You can face off against AI opponents in practice or take the competition online with friends and other players.
Modding and Community Content
Almost every aspect of rFactor 2 is moddable. Community creators regularly produce new vehicles, circuits, and tweaks — and the platform makes it straightforward to install and use these mods. This extensibility keeps the content fresh and lets players customize the experience to their preferences.
